Hippodrome
EDITORS COMMENTS
by Julius Gari Melchers captures the essence of early 20th-century urban life in America. This oil on canvas masterpiece, measuring 45.7x55.9 cm, showcases Melchers' exceptional talent for realism and naturalism. The painting depicts a bustling scene outside the Hippodrome entertainment building, with an elevated view that allows us to observe the cityscape below. The artist skillfully portrays a diverse range of people going about their day, creating a vibrant tapestry of human activity. In the foreground, two figures stand on a footpath surrounded by lush trees and nature's beauty. Their presence adds depth and perspective to the composition while emphasizing the scale of this magnificent structure. Melchers' attention to detail is evident in every brushstroke, from the intricate architectural elements of the building exterior to the background figures that populate this lively public park setting. The play of light and shadow further enhances our visual experience, capturing a specific time of day when sunlight bathes everything in warm hues. This artwork is not only a testament to Melchers' artistic prowess but also serves as a historical document reflecting an era long gone. It invites viewers to step into early 20th-century America and immerse themselves in its vibrant energy and cultural richness. With its captivating realism and compelling narrative, "Hippodrome" stands as an enduring tribute to American artistry and continues to captivate audiences today.
